What is Traditional Digital Marketing?

Traditional digital marketing is the use of manual and human-driven methods to promote products or services online.

It includes:

  • SEO (Search Engine Optimization)
  • Social media marketing
  • Email campaigns
  • Paid advertising
  • Content marketing

In this method, marketers:

  • Plan campaigns manually
  • Analyze data manually
  • Optimize based on experience

Example:

A marketer runs ads, waits for results, and then adjusts targeting or creatives based on performance.

What is AI Digital Marketing?

AI digital marketing uses artificial intelligence to automate and improve marketing processes.

It involves:

  • Machine learning
  • Data analytics
  • Automation tools
  • Predictive modeling

AI can:

  • Analyze huge data quickly
  • Predict user behavior
  • Personalize content
  • Optimize campaigns instantly

Example:

AI tools automatically adjust ads and show them to the right audience without manual input.

Traditional vs AI Digital Marketing: Key Differences

1. Speed

Traditional Marketing: Slow and manual
AI Marketing: Fast and real-time

2. Data Handling

Traditional Marketing: Limited analysis
AI Marketing: Processes massive data easily

3. Personalization

Traditional Marketing: Basic targeting
AI Marketing: Deep personalization using behavior and preferences

4. Decision Making

Traditional Marketing: Based on human judgment
AI Marketing: Based on data and predictions

5. Cost Efficiency

Traditional Marketing: Higher cost due to trial and error
AI Marketing: Better ROI with optimized performance

6. Scalability

Traditional Marketing: Hard to scale
AI Marketing: Easy to scale across multiple campaigns

AI Tools Transforming Digital Marketing

1. AI in SEO

  • Keyword research
  • Content optimization
  • Search intent analysis

2. AI in Social Media

  • Auto scheduling
  • Caption generation
  • Trend prediction

3. AI in Advertising

  • Smart bidding
  • Audience targeting
  • Performance optimization

4. AI in Email Marketing

  • Personalized emails
  • Automation workflows
  • Behavior-based targeting
